Original Description
Henry Le Jeune's In Thought (1863) is a tender Pre-Raphaelite portrait that masterfully blends intimacy with Victorian idealism. The painting depicts a young woman lost in quiet contemplation, her downcast eyes and loosely clasped hands radiating melancholic grace. Le Jeune employs the Brotherhood's signature precision—notice the intricate embroidery on her sleeve and the play of light through her translucent shawl—yet softens their theatricality with serene naturalism. Created during the peak of Britain’s aesthetic movement, this work exemplifies how second-wave Pre-Raphaelites shifted from medieval revivalism toward poetic domestic scenes. Though less known than Rossetti or Millais, Le Jeune’s ability to capture psychological depth secured his place as a bridge between Victorian narrative painting and the emerging Symbolist sensibility. The muted greens and golds suggest interiority, making it a quiet counterpoint to the movement’s more flamboyant works.
